WebBritish National Formulary (BNF) The BNF is the go-to resource for drugs information in the UK. It is available as a printed book, mobile app or website. The BNF is organised into 16 main chapters which are subdivided by condition, the drugs are then organised under the conditions by class.

Medicines should be prescribed only when they are necessary, and in all cases the benefit of administering the medicine should be considered in relation to the risk involved. This is particularly important during pregnancy, when the risk to both mother and fetus must be considered. It is important to discuss treatment options ...
WebFor dental abscess, prescribe a 5 day course of metronidazole (review after 3 days): Adults: 400 mg three times a day. Child 10–18 years of age: 200–250 mg every 8 hours. Child 7–10 years of age: 100 mg every 8 hours. Child 3–7 years of age: 100 mg every 12 hours. Child 1–3 years of age: 50 mg every 8 hours.
WebFor dental abscess, prescribe a course of amoxicillin for up to 5 days (review after 3 days): Adults: 500 mg to 1000 mg three times a day. Child 12–18 years of age: 500 mg three times a day. Child 5–12 years of age: 500 mg three times a day. Child 1–5 years of age: 250 mg three times a day.
